MSD black cap
Patrickt,
You are correct. I am running one on the Pro-Billet in my 351W (originally equipped with the Ford "big cap" and that hideous cap adapter). Don't know about the FE, but on the Windsor, I just had to cut off the L-shaped, spring-loaded mounting "screws" that came on this cap, and use the regular screws that came with the Pro-Billet instead. The Pro-Billet base had tapped holes for both the Ford pattern and the Chevy pattern caps (which is what this cap is).
It is a welcome addition to the MSD lineup for those of us that like a more subtle/stock appearance!
BTW, anybody know what MSD coats their can-type coils (e.g. Blaster) in? I tried painting my extremely red Blaster coil black, only to find that the paint would shed off at the least touch. Wound up stripping it to bare metal before it would take primer and paint. The red coating seemed to be a cross between an epoxy and rubber of some sort???
